Initiation of apoptosis by many agents is preceded by mitochondrial dysfunction and
depolarization of the mitochondrial inner membrane. Here we demonstrate that, in renal
proximal tubular cells (RPTC), cisplatin induces mitochondrial dysfunction associated with
hyperpolarization of the mitochondrial membrane and that these events are mediated by
protein kinase C (PKC)-α and ERK1/2. Cisplatin induced sustained decreases in RPTC
